The tradition of The quaich Scottish Gaelic “cuach” meaning drinking cup or “cup o friendship” dates from the Scottish Highlands from the 17th and 18th centuries.
A Quaich was traditionally fashioned from oak and has been known to have been turned using whisky barrel staves. They then became more commonly found popular in silver.
